Transaction 61a807ec57c7850402711421552981b98b17ff1b0e9ad4b1bdf76dc516e35347

1 Input
2 Outputs
  • 61a807ec57c7850402711421552981b98b17ff1b0e9ad4b1bdf76dc516e35347:0
  • value  10000000
    address  1HY59q8GyfByXdGHWgPxpWRZ4PfWjUoPxH
  • 61a807ec57c7850402711421552981b98b17ff1b0e9ad4b1bdf76dc516e35347:1
  • value  107757954
    address  18NV3pVbEDWjFA3FeBxLxfPwiNBwfTYkd3